Teaching Style
The world of today is marked by an over abundance of information. An internet search on any subject yields thousands of results, often with conflicting ideas. Critical thinking is now more important than ever. I take this point of view into tutoring sessions in that I challenge the student to understand the process, as opposed to just memorizing the steps. Through strengthening general thought processes and decision making skills, the student benefits in all subjects while learning a particular item. I work hard to keep the session fun and the gaining of knowledge a pleasure. Having traveled through nearly fifty countries, I can also offer a uniquely international perspective. Most importantly, I understand that the benefit of tutoring is the highly specialized attention the child can receive. Thus, I make assessing, and adapting to, the specific needs of each child a top priority.
